πŸ”₯ The Venezuelan poodle moth was first brought to the attention of entomologists in 2009 after being photographed, and even now the moth remains very poorly understood. It is believed that moth is extremely rare. The furry muslin moth is considered to be its close relative based on morphology.

πŸ”₯ The broad-striped Malagasy mongoose (Galidictis fasciata) is native to the eastern forests of Madagascar. Their main distinguishing factors are their dark horizontal stripes and long bushy tails. Their primary prey is small rodents and they are mostly active in the evening and at night.
